Costume Design • Functions of Costume Design: • Indicate gender and reflect age • Reflect a character’s psychology • Establish social and economic status • Identify occupation or lifestyle • Establish or clarify character relationships • Establish the relative importance of characters • Establish time and place

Costume Design • Functions of Costume Design, cont’: • Reflect mood and atmosphere • Establish a particular style • Reflect a formalized convention • Alter and actor’s appearance • Enhance or impede movement • Underline development of the dramatic action • Create both variety and unity

The Costume Designer’s Skills • The Costume Designer is: • Fashion Designer • Visual Artist • Tailor • Seamstress • Social and Cultural Historian • Art Historian • Actor

Working Plans and Procedures • The design process varies, but generally includes: • Preliminary Designs • Sketches of each character • Final Designs • Color renderings • Working Drawings • • Sketches from various angles Fabric swatches Color chart Dressing Lists

Realizing the Designs • Costumes may be: • Borrowed • Must settle for what is available • May make only minimal alterations • Rented • Same conditions as for borrowed, as well as the costumes may arrive just before dress rehearsals • Pulled from stock • Made

Realizing the Designs • Standard Procedures: 1. Measurements taken of all of the actors 2. Materials purchased 3. Patterns draped, flat patterned, and drafted 4. First fitting 5. Final fitting 6. Distressing, trim, and other finishing work
